RCMP called in to investigate suspicious house fire in St. Albert

RCMP have been called in to investigate a suspicious house fire in St. Albert.

The fire broke out in a home located at 19 Oak Point, just after 3:00 Saturday morning.

"We had two units respond to find that the residence was fully charged with smoke and some flame," said Les David Mroz, a fire investigator with St. Albert Fire Services.

The St. Albert and Morinville Fire Departments worked together to battle the blaze, which was contained to the one home.

Damage to the outside of the home is minimal, however the inside of the home suffered extensive smoke damage.

"In conjunction with the fire damage and this size of house we're estimating approximately $250,000 in damage," said Mroz.

The family who lives in the home is on vacation, apart from an adult male between the age of 50 and 60, who officers believe is the homeowner. The man was outside the home when fire crews arrived on scene Saturday morning. He was taken to hospital by ambulance, where he was treated for smoke inhalation and released.

There were no other injuries reported, and nobody else was in the home at the time of the fire.

Shortly before 5:30am, St. Albert RCMP were called in to investigate, as the cause of the fire was not "immediately obvious" to the fire department, according to Corporal Laurel Kading with St. Albert RCMP.

"When the fire department does not see obvious reasons for the fire, they will deem it suspicious until such time as we prove differently or support the cause of suspicion," said Kading.

"In certain cases we work very closely with RCMP and this is one of those cases," added Mroz.

Crews anticipate they will be on scene well into Saturday afternoon, as they continue their investigation.
